KF crystallizes in fcc structure like sodium chloride. Calculate the distance between `K^(+)` and `F^(-)` in KF. ( Given `:` density of KF is `2.48 g cm^(-3)` )

We know that D `=(Z xxM )/ ( a^(3) xx N_(A))`
Given Density `= 2.48 g cm^(-3)`
Z = No. of atoms per unit cell
Given KF is NaCl typeso Z will be 4
M = Molar masses of KF
`= 58.08 g//mol`
a =edge length NA
= Avogadro number
Putting all the values in above questions.
(1) We get `d^(3)= ( 4 xx 58.8 ) /( 2.48 xx 6.023 xx 10^(23))`
`= (232.32)/( 1.5 xx 10^(-24) ) cm^(3)`
`a = 5.37 xx 10^(-10) cm`
a = 537 pm
Edge length `a= 2 (rc +ra ) rc + ra= ( 9)/(2)`
`= rc + ra =( 537)/( 2)`
= 268 pm
